Niger State Leader Faces Election Constraints in Official Dismissals
Bago, a political figure in Niger State, expressed frustration over the 2027 election preventing him from dismissing underperforming officials. He emphasized the need for a single-term system to enable leaders to act decisively without political pressure.
Bago recently inaugurated new local government chairmen, vice chairpersons, and board members, urging them to support his administration's agenda. The event included the swearing-in of 30 commissioners and 25 newly elected local government officials.
The state government remains committed to enhancing security and revitalizing the agricultural sector.
